The valves in the heart open and close to move blood in between heart chambers. O a) three directions O b) two directions O c) f

our directions d) one direction
SAT
2 answers:
Lemur [1.5K]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

  d) one direction

Explanation:

The purpose of the various valves in the circulatory system is to keep blood flowing in one direction. The valve opens to allow blood flow one way, and closes to prevent blood flow the other way.
